Uganda should focus more attention on bipolar disorder

August 30, 2011 Country Uganda Filed under Human rights 0 Comments

For a long time, mental health in Uganda has been on the side-lines. It is an area in which little has been done to address the issue. For a population of over 30 million people, only about 25 practicing psychiatrists poses a worrying situation.
